Yupe,

That's what I'm shooting for, the only thing I want the PCM to do tranny wise is act as the rev limiter. The vacuum modulator will provide the line pressure for the tranny, the manual valve body will allow me to do the shifting with the ratchet shifter which will keep me from going into neutral or reverse gear. With the trans brake I can launch at the stall of my converter(3800RPM) and the 2 step will allow me to launch on the bottle. I think I've got all the bases covered. Oh and I also took the lock up clutch out of the converter.
